figma-use

CLI for Figma. Control it from the terminal — with commands or JSX.

# Create and style
figma-use create frame --width 400 --height 300 --fill "#FFF" --layout VERTICAL --gap 16
figma-use create icon mdi:home --size 32 --color "#3B82F6"
figma-use set fill 1:23 "$Colors/Primary"

# Or render JSX
echo '<Frame style={{p: 24, bg: "#3B82F6", rounded: 12}}>
  <Text style={{size: 18, color: "#FFF"}}>Hello Figma</Text>
</Frame>' | figma-use render --stdin --x 100 --y 100

Why

Figma's official MCP plugin can read files but can't modify them. This one can.

LLMs know CLI. LLMs know React. This combines both.

CLI commands are compact — easy to read, easy to generate, easy to chain. When a task involves dozens of operations, every saved token matters. MCP and JSON-RPC work too, but they add overhead.

JSX is how LLMs already think about UI. They've seen millions of React components. Describing a Figma layout as <Frame><Text> is natural for them — no special training, no verbose schemas.

Installation

npm install -g @dannote/figma-use

figma-use plugin install  # Quit Figma first
figma-use proxy           # Start proxy server

Open Figma → Plugins → Development → Figma Use

Two Modes

Imperative — one command at a time:

figma-use create frame --width 400 --height 300 --fill "#FFF" --radius 12 --layout VERTICAL --gap 16

Or declaratively — describe the structure in JSX and render it:

echo '<Frame style={{p: 24, gap: 16, flex: "col", bg: "#FFF", rounded: 12}}>
  <Text style={{size: 24, weight: "bold", color: "#000"}}>Card Title</Text>
  <Text style={{size: 14, color: "#666"}}>Description</Text>
</Frame>' | figma-use render --stdin --x 100 --y 200

The stdin mode accepts pure JSX only — no variables, no logic. For components, variants, and conditions, use .figma.tsx files.

Examples

Icons

Insert any icon from Iconify by name. No downloading, no importing, no cleanup.

figma-use create icon mdi:home
figma-use create icon lucide:star --size 48 --color "#F59E0B"

In JSX:

<Frame style={{ flex: "row", gap: 8 }}>
  <Icon icon="mdi:home" size={24} color="#3B82F6" />
  <Icon icon="lucide:star" size={32} color="#F59E0B" />
</Frame>

Browse 150k+ icons: icon-sets.iconify.design

Components

In a .figma.tsx file you can define components. First call creates the master, the rest create instances:

import { defineComponent, Frame, Text } from '@dannote/figma-use/render'

const Card = defineComponent(
  'Card',
  <Frame style={{ p: 24, bg: '#FFF', rounded: 12 }}>
    <Text style={{ size: 18, color: '#000' }}>Card</Text>
  </Frame>
)

export default () => (
  <Frame style={{ gap: 16, flex: 'row' }}>
    <Card />
    <Card />
    <Card />
  </Frame>
)

Variants

ComponentSet with all combinations:

import { defineComponentSet, Frame, Text } from '@dannote/figma-use/render'

const Button = defineComponentSet(
  'Button',
  {
    variant: ['Primary', 'Secondary'] as const,
    size: ['Small', 'Large'] as const,
  },
  ({ variant, size }) => (
    <Frame
      style={{
        p: size === 'Large' ? 16 : 8,
        bg: variant === 'Primary' ? '#3B82F6' : '#E5E7EB',
        rounded: 8,
      }}
    >
      <Text style={{ color: variant === 'Primary' ? '#FFF' : '#111' }}>
        {variant} {size}
      </Text>
    </Frame>
  )
)

export default () => (
  <Frame style={{ gap: 16, flex: 'col' }}>
    <Button variant="Primary" size="Large" />
    <Button variant="Secondary" size="Small" />
  </Frame>
)

This creates a real ComponentSet in Figma with all 4 variants, not just 4 separate buttons.

Variables as Tokens

Bind colors to Figma variables by name. The hex value is a fallback:

import { defineVars, Frame, Text } from '@dannote/figma-use/render'

const colors = defineVars({
  bg: { name: 'Colors/Gray/50', value: '#F8FAFC' },
  text: { name: 'Colors/Gray/900', value: '#0F172A' },
})

export default () => (
  <Frame style={{ bg: colors.bg }}>
    <Text style={{ color: colors.text }}>Bound to variables</Text>
  </Frame>
)

In CLI, use var:Colors/Primary or $Colors/Primary in any color option.

Diffs

Compare two frames and get a patch:

figma-use diff create --from 123:456 --to 789:012
--- /Card/Header #123:457
+++ /Card/Header #789:013
@@ -1,5 +1,5 @@
 type: FRAME
 size: 200 50
 pos: 0 0
-fill: #FFFFFF
+fill: #F0F0F0
-opacity: 0.8
+opacity: 1

Apply the patch to the original frame. On apply, current state is validated against expected — if they don't match, it fails.

Visual diff highlights changed pixels in red:

figma-use diff visual --from 49:275096 --to 49:280802 --output diff.png

| Before | After | Diff | |--------|-------|------| | before | after | diff |

Inspection

Page tree in readable form:

$ figma-use node tree
[0] frame "Card" (1:23)
    400×300 at (0, 0) | fill: #FFFFFF | layout: col gap=16
  [0] text "Title" (1:24)
      "Hello World" | 24px Inter Bold

Export any node or screenshot with one command.

Vectors

Import SVG or work with paths directly — read, modify, translate, scale, flip:

figma-use path get <id>
figma-use path set <id> "M 0 0 L 100 100 Z"
figma-use path scale <id> --factor 1.5
figma-use path flip <id> --axis x

Query

Find nodes using XPath selectors:

figma-use query "//FRAME"                              # All frames
figma-use query "//FRAME[@width < 300]"                # Narrower than 300px
figma-use query "//COMPONENT[starts-with(@name, 'Button')]"  # Name starts with
figma-use query "//FRAME[contains(@name, 'Card')]"     # Name contains
figma-use query "//SECTION/FRAME"                      # Direct children
figma-use query "//SECTION//TEXT"                      # All descendants
figma-use query "//*[@cornerRadius > 0]"               # Any node with radius

Full XPath 3.1 support — predicates, functions, arithmetic, axes.

Render via Multiplayer Protocol

The render command uses Figma's internal multiplayer protocol, not just Plugin API. It's faster, but the protocol is internal and may change. Good for generation and prototyping.

MCP Server

The proxy exposes an MCP endpoint at http://localhost:38451/mcp with 90+ tools. Run figma-use mcp for config.

See MCP.md for full documentation.

How It Works

┌─────────────┐     ┌─────────────┐     ┌─────────────┐
│   Terminal  │────▶│  figma-use  │────▶│   Plugin    │
│             │ CLI │    proxy    │ WS  │             │
└─────────────┘     └──────┬──────┘     └─────────────┘
                           │
                    MCP ───┤ WebSocket (multiplayer)
                           ▼
                    ┌─────────────┐
                    │   Figma     │
                    └─────────────┘
